Predicted to enable URM1 activating enzyme activity; nucleotidyltransferase activity; and sulfurtransferase activity. Predicted to be involved in Mo-molybdopterin cofactor biosynthetic process; protein urmylation; and tRNA wobble position uridine thiolation. Predicted to be located in cytosol. Predicted to be active in cytoplasm. Is expressed in central nervous system; retina inner nuclear layer; retina layer; and retina outer nuclear layer. Orthologous to human MOCS3 (molybdenum cofactor synthesis 3).
